Connect your iOS Calendar to join.me

Allow join.me for iOS to access your iPhone or iPad Calendar so you can start or join meetings with one motion, directly from a notification on your device.


Notification exampleOn iPhones, you can start an audio-only meeting directly from a notification. Swipe left to view your options.
Notification optionsSyncing your calendar works with any accounts added to your iPhone or iPad under Settings > Mail, Contacts, Calendars. This includes any account type that is supported on iOS: iCloud, Exchange, Google, Yahoo, AOL, and Outlook.

Connect your calendar to join.me

The app should automatically ask you to connect your calendar once you update to v4.9 or newer. Otherwise, you can connect your calendar from your device's settings.
Important: When prompted, be sure to allow join.me to access your Calendar and send you notifications.
  1. Allow join.me to access your calendar.
    1. In your iOS settings, go to Settings > Privacy.
    2. Select Calendars and enable join.me.
  2. Allow join.me to send you notifications.
    1. In your iOS settings, go to Settings > Notifications.
    2. Locate join.me on the list and enable Allow Notifications. All other notification settings are optional.

Creating meetings that are easy to start and join

Once your calendar is connected, join.me displays a meeting notification one minute prior to the start of every event (with invitees) that's on your Calendar.

To make it easy for guests to connect, follow these guidelines.
  • Include at least one guest. Calendar events without guests aren't considered meetings, so they won't appear in join.me.
  • Include your personal link in the calendar event's Location or Notes field.
    Note: If you forget to include your personal link in the event, open the join.me app and select + > Add join.me.
    Add join.me
  • Events without join.me information still triggers a notification a minute before the meeting. Select the notification to start the meeting using your personal link. Guests will receive a meeting update with your personal link.

Disconnect your calendar

You can disconnect your calendar from your device settings.
  1. In your iOS settings, select Settings > Privacy > Calendars.
  2. Disable join.me.
